Correlations for the prediction of aqueous diffusion coefficients from mole
cular connectivity indices (MCIs) were developed using data for 108 organic
compounds at 25 degrees C. A good correlation between MCIs and aqueous dif
fusion coefficients was observed for the entire data set. Some correlations
improved when the compounds were divided into specific chemical classes. A
queous diffusion coefficients predicted using MCIs were compared statistica
lly (r(2) and mean percent difference) to values calculated using molar vol
ume and alkyl chain length estimation methods. Based on mean percent differ
ence, the MCI-based estimation methods were as good as or better than the m
olar volume and alkyl chain length methods. (C) 1999 Elsevier Science Ltd.
